rear 1 Noun 1. the back part 2. the area or position that lies at the back 3. Informal the buttocks 4. bring up the rear to come last Adjective of or in the rear: the rear carriage [Old French rer] rear 2 Verb 1. to care for and educate (children) until maturity 2. to breed (animals) or grow (plants) 3. (of a horse) to lift the front legs in the air and stand nearly upright 4. to place or lift (something) upright [Old English ræran]
